The Sri Lanka Fly Ash Market is projected to witness mixed growth rate patterns during 2025 to 2029. Growth accelerates to 8.22% in 2027, following an initial rate of 6.93%, before easing to 2.60% at the end of the period.
By 2027, the Fly Ash market in Sri Lanka is anticipated to reach a growth rate of 8.22%, as part of an increasingly competitive Asia region, where China remains at the forefront, supported by India, Japan, Australia and South Korea, driving innovations and market adoption across sectors.
The Sri Lanka Fly Ash Market is witnessing steady growth driven by the increasing demand for sustainable construction materials. Fly ash, a byproduct of coal combustion, is being increasingly utilized as a cement replacement in various construction applications due to its environmental benefits and cost-effectiveness. The construction industry in Sri Lanka is experiencing rapid development, further fueling the demand for fly ash as a key additive in concrete production. Additionally, government initiatives promoting the use of fly ash in construction projects to reduce carbon emissions are also contributing to the market growth. Key market players are focusing on expanding their production capacities and investing in research and development activities to enhance the quality of fly ash products, thus driving the market forward.

In the Sri Lanka Fly Ash Market, one of the main challenges is the limited awareness and understanding of the benefits of fly ash among potential end-users. Many construction companies and developers are not fully aware of the advantages of using fly ash in their projects, such as improved durability, cost savings, and environmental sustainability. This lack of awareness often leads to hesitation in adopting fly ash as a construction material. Additionally, there may be logistical challenges in sourcing high-quality fly ash in sufficient quantities, as well as concerns about the consistency and quality of the available fly ash supplies. Overcoming these challenges will require targeted educational efforts, collaboration between industry stakeholders, and investments in infrastructure to support the production and distribution of fly ash in Sri Lanka.

The Sri Lankan government has implemented policies to regulate the Fly Ash market, focusing on promoting the sustainable use and disposal of this byproduct from coal-fired power plants. The Central Environmental Authority (CEA) has set guidelines for the safe handling and disposal of Fly Ash to minimize environmental impact. Additionally, the government encourages the incorporation of Fly Ash in construction materials to reduce the demand for natural resources and promote sustainability in the construction sector. These policies aim to ensure proper management of Fly Ash to protect the environment and promote a circular economy in Sri Lanka.
